Wolf Brewing Co.

May 17, 2021 ·Tourism

Programs Used: Tourism Infrastructure Loan Fund

USDA Wolf Brewing Company, LLC, established in February 2015, made a national name for itself garnering awards in all 50 states for its small-batch brews.  Their newly-opened 7,000 square-foot brewery, taproom, and restaurant features indoor and outdoor seating and is a must-stop location for craft beer enthusiasts. Guests can enjoy a limited but unique dining menu of comfort food with a gourmet twist.

CAEDC assisted Wolf Brewing Company with $100,000 from the in-house Tourism Infrastructure Loan Fund and $50,000 in USDA funding to help bridge the gap between lender financing and start-up costs.
